Skip to content

Commit

Permalink
Update test-cases.yml
Browse files Browse the repository at this point in the history
  • Loading branch information
RomannRoss authored Nov 2, 2024
1 parent e0d73a8 commit 6b8ee92
Showing 1 changed file with 68 additions and 27 deletions.
95 changes: 68 additions & 27 deletions test-cases.yml
Original file line number Diff line number Diff line change
Expand Up @@ -254,18 +254,6 @@
expected-result: |
Должен создаться свой турнир
- summary: |
Проверка возможности пользователя
requirement: |
prerequisites: |
test-data: |
steps:

expected-result: |
- summary: |
Проверка возможности пользователя просматривать историю сыгранных битв
requirement: |
Expand Down Expand Up @@ -498,38 +486,91 @@
Должен произойти переход на страницу игры в Telegram
- summary: |
Проверка адаптивности сайта на различных устройствах (Galaxy Mini S5570, Lumia Series, Nexus 4)
Проверка адаптивности сайта на различных устройствах (Google Pixel, Samsung Galaxy S8+, Asus Zenbook Fold)
requirement: |
Сайт должен корректно отображаться на различных устройствах
prerequisites: |
Открыты инструменты разработчика Devtools в браузере
test-data: |
Тестовое мобильное устройство Google Pixel 7
Тестовое мобильное устройство Samsung Galaxy S8+
Тестовое мобильное устройство Asus Zenbook Fold
steps:

- Открываем инструменты разработчика Devtools в браузере
- Выбираем тестовые мобильные устройства
- Переходим на главную страницу игры https://codebattle.hexlet.io/#lobby
expected-result: |
Сайт игры должен корректно отображаться на всех выбранных тестовых устройствах
- summary: |
Проверка работы сайта на различных устройствах (Google Pixel, Samsung Galaxy S8+, Asus Zenbook Fold)
requirement: |
Сайт должен корректно работать на различных устройствах
prerequisites: |
Открыты инструменты разработчика Devtools в браузере
test-data: |
Тестовое мобильное устройство Google Pixel 7
Тестовое мобильное устройство Samsung Galaxy S8+
Тестовое мобильное устройство Asus Zenbook Fold
steps:
- Открываем инструменты разработчика Devtools в браузере
- Выбираем тестовые мобильные устройства
- Переходим на главную страницу игры https://codebattle.hexlet.io/#lobby
- Играем простую битву без регистрации
- Входим в аккаунт
- Играем с другом
- Играем с ботом
- Играем со случайным соперником
- Создаем турнир
- Присоединяемся к турниру
- Просматриваем историю всех сыгранных битв
- Просматриваем свой профиль
- Просматриваем настройки
- Создаем задачи
- Просматриваем рейтинг других пользователей
expected-result: |
Сайт игры должен корректно отображаться на всех выбранных тестовых устройствах
- summary: |
Проверка работы сайта на различных устройствах (Galaxy Mini S5570, Lumia Series, Nexus 4)
Проверка совместимости сайта с последними версиями браузеров (Google Chrome, Mozilla Firefox, Opera)
requirement: |
Сайт должен быть совместим с последними версиями браузеров
prerequisites: |
Открыт сайт для тестирования кроссбраузерности https://www.browserstack.com/
test-data: |
Браузер Google Chrome
Браузер Mozilla Firefox
Браузер Opera
steps:

- Открываем инструменты разработчика Devtools в браузере
- Выбираем последние версии браузеров
- Переходим на главную страницу игры https://codebattle.hexlet.io/#lobby
- Играем простую битву без регистрации
- Входим в аккаунт
- Играем с другом
- Играем с ботом
- Играем со случайным соперником
- Создаем турнир
- Присоединяемся к турниру
- Просматриваем историю всех сыгранных битв
- Просматриваем свой профиль
- Просматриваем настройки
- Создаем задачи
- Просматриваем рейтинг других пользователей
expected-result: |
Сайт игры должен корректно работать во всех последних версиях браузеров
- summary: |
Проверка совместимости сайта с последними версиями браузеров (Google Chrome, Mozilla Firefox, Opera)
Проверка скорости загрузки сайта
requirement: |
При изменении скорости соединения сайт должен работать корректно
prerequisites: |
Переходим на главную страницу игры https://codebattle.hexlet.io/#lobby
test-data: |
empty
steps:

- Переходим на сайт
- Открываем инструменты разработчика Devtools в браузере
- Тестируем сайт при скорости соединения 4G, 3G и т.д.
expected-result: |
Сайт должен загружаться корректно при разной скорости соединения

0 comments on commit 6b8ee92

Please sign in to comment.